|
reference, declaration → definition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ced
|
References
include/llvm/ADT/ilist.h 270 iterator erase(pointer IT) { return erase(iterator(IT)); }
303 first = erase(first);
314 erase(begin());
318 iterator t = end(); erase(--t);
include/llvm/CodeGen/MachineFunction.h 685 void erase(iterator MBBI) { BasicBlocks.erase(MBBI); }
lib/Analysis/MemorySSA.cpp 1219 Accesses->erase(AI);
lib/CodeGen/MachineBasicBlock.cpp 1157 return Insts.erase(I);
lib/CodeGen/MachineFunction.cpp 218 for (iterator I = begin(), E = end(); I != E; I = BasicBlocks.erase(I))
lib/IR/BasicBlock.cpp 122 return getParent()->getBasicBlockList().erase(getIterator());
lib/IR/Function.cpp 227 getParent()->getFunctionList().erase(getIterator());
lib/IR/Globals.cpp 385 getParent()->getGlobalList().erase(getIterator());
519 getParent()->getAliasList().erase(getIterator());
552 getParent()->getIFuncList().erase(getIterator());
lib/IR/Instruction.cpp 68 return getParent()->getInstList().erase(getIterator());
lib/IR/Module.cpp 274 NamedMDList.erase(NMD->getIterator());
lib/Transforms/Utils/BasicBlockUtils.cpp 332 BI = BIL.erase(BI);
lib/Transforms/Utils/Local.cpp 1933 BB->getInstList().erase(BBI++);
lib/Transforms/Vectorize/VPlan.cpp 283 return getParent()->getRecipeList().erase(getIterator());
tools/polly/lib/CodeGen/CodeGeneration.cpp 156 BB->getInstList().erase(InstIt);